Last year, I took a lot of jobs (as in 3 to 4 jobs, most of them project-based) that resulted to some family conflict (because of my lack of time), and my stress and depression. Then by end of the year, I took some time to think why I was doing that (taking more work than I can manage) and realized that I was losing more than the financial gains. So, I decided to just focus on my original job so that I can free up some time to devote for my family, my kids and myself. And after two months, I feel that I did the right thing because I am not always in a hurry now, I can go out with my family more often, and play with my kids. But most importantly, the stress and depression that I had been feeling in the past couple of years have dramatically reduced (if not totally eliminated) and I am a lot happier now.
